Abstract

This study aimed to develop a conceptual framework for an Apache-based mathematics learning platform contextualized with the vocational needs of SMK Tourism. The Research and Development (R&D) method with the ADDIE model produces a system design that includes needs analysis, architecture design, and prototype validation. Data collection used questionnaires (524 SMK Tourism students), in-depth interviews (20 teachers), and literature studies related to open-source technology. The results showed that 77.6% of students needed an applied mathematics approach with a tourism case study. The system design was a web-based interactive module (Apache + Moodle) with a contextual quiz feature. Material experts' validation assessed 87% of the content's suitability to the SMK curriculum. Technology experts confirmed technical feasibility with mobile optimization recommendations. Critical findings revealed that this approach effectively solved the gap between abstract mathematical theory and the practical needs of the tourism industry.
